这两天修改领导通的ListView widget,在ListView中加入Button这类的有 “点击” 事件的widget,发现原来listview的itemclick居然失效了, 后来在网上查资料终于得以解决。 ListView 和 其它能触发点击事件 ...
.在ItemView配置的xml文件中的根节点添加属性android:descendantFocusability blocksDescendants .在要添加事件的控件上添加android:focusable false ...
2013-05-22 17:18 0 4984 推荐指数:
这两天修改领导通的ListView widget,在ListView中加入Button这类的有 “点击” 事件的widget,发现原来listview的itemclick居然失效了, 后来在网上查资料终于得以解决。 ListView 和 其它能触发点击事件 ...
ListView使用SimpleAdapter时给item中的Button添加点击事件 ...
平时网上看到别人写的多是弹出一些基本控件。由于项目中用到的是弹出一个listView,所以就拿它来举例吧! 由于使用Dialog建立的对话框必须要有标题,如果不调用它的setTitle()则标题区域会变成空白。所以如果不希望有标题哪怕是空白标题,就选择AlertDialog来创建自定义 ...
原因是button强制获取了item的焦点,只要设置button的focusable为false即可。 写这个demo顺便复习一下BaseAdapter <LinearLayout xmlns:android="http ...
三种方法给Button添加点击事件 (一)通过button的id,添加继承View.OnClickListener的监听实现 (二)通过Text直接绑定点击事件 (二)在setOnClickListener中直接添加方法 ...
如果你的ListView的Item有滑动功能,但又点击Item跳转到其它activity,这样若是在Adapter里面写点击事件是会导致滑动事件获取不到焦点而失效; 解决方法:不要在adapter里面写点击事件,直接添加一下 ...
常常会碰到在ListView中点击当中一个Item。会一并触发其子控件的点击事件。比如Item中的Button、ImageButton等。导致了点击Item中Button以外区域也会触发Button点击事件。在网上找了相关方法,这里记录下。亲測可行.. 1、在Item的xml文件根元素中加 ...
转自:http://blog.csdn.net/zhufuing/article/details/8677407 记录下自己所犯的错误,在写ListView的点击事件时OnItemClickListener,onItemClick方法没有执行,导致ListView条目点击事件失效,检查 ...